Steps to Obtain Your Passport in East Malta Colony
So, you’re ready to apply for your passport? Here’s a handy step-by-step list to guide you through the process:
- Gather necessary documents: This includes proof of citizenship and identification.
- Complete the passport application form: You can find this online or at your local post office.
- Get your passport photos taken: Make sure they meet the official requirements!
- Pay the application fee: Fees vary depending on the type of passport.
- Submit your application: You can do this in person at your closest passport acceptance facility.

What to Expect During the Application Process
Now that you know where to apply, let’s talk about what happens next. After submitting your application, you’ll receive a confirmation. Typically, it takes about 4-6 weeks to process a standard passport application. But if you're in a hurry, you can pay an additional fee for expedited service.
Tracking Your Application
Wondering where your application is? You can track it online! Just enter your last name, date of birth, and the last four digits of your Social Security number. It’s pretty straightforward, and it helps ease those “What’s taking so long?” worries.

Common Questions About Passports
Let’s address some FAQs that often come up:
- How long is a passport valid? Generally, a passport is valid for 10 years for adults and 5 years for minors.
- Can I renew my passport? Yes! You can renew your passport by mail if you meet specific criteria.
- What if my passport is lost or stolen? Report it immediately and follow the steps for obtaining a replacement.
